The Devil
Upright: shadow self, attachment, addiction, restriction
Reversed: releasing limiting beliefs, exploring dark thoughts, detachment
The Sun
Upright: positivity, fun, warmth, success
Reversed: inner child, feeling down, overly optimistic
Queen of Swords
Upright: independent, unbiased judgement, clear boundaries, direct
Reversed: cold-hearted, cruel, bitterness, resentment
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, this reading emphasizes breaking free from limiting beliefs and toxic patterns. The Sun brings joy and optimism, illuminating the path toward personal empowerment and happiness. The Queen of Swords encourages clear communication and rational thinking, helping you navigate challenges with wisdom and insight.
The Devil Reversed
When The Devil is reversed, it signifies the release from bondage and the overcoming of fears or addictions. This newfound freedom allows for personal growth and the exploration of healthier relationships. It indicates a time of self-reflection and a commitment to making positive changes.
The Sun Reversed
The Sun reversed may suggest temporary setbacks or a feeling of discontent. However, it also encourages introspection, prompting you to seek the light within yourself despite external challenges. This card urges you to focus on finding joy in small moments and to realign your perspective.
Queen of Swords Reversed
The Queen of Swords reversed can indicate miscommunication or a tendency towards coldness and detachment. This card warns against being overly critical or dismissive, suggesting a need for compassion in your interactions. Strive to balance intellect with empathy to enhance your connections.
